Output 84cf3d45db56dc8bce418e677ba28397a6e7c6c7a955da869c638a554e13e981:20

value
9530433
script pubkey
OP_0 OP_PUSHBYTES_20 bde30b7a561d0a19ea8d2df838c4976e65c7b0b0
address
ltc1qhh3sk7jkr59pn65d9hur33yhdeju0v9sj74ffg
transaction
84cf3d45db56dc8bce418e677ba28397a6e7c6c7a955da869c638a554e13e981
spent
true